Transaction 75938416dcf9dfdb4700166d546e13cb2979351cf8986495d4da3d377b4209a5
1 Input
2 Outputs
- 75938416dcf9dfdb4700166d546e13cb2979351cf8986495d4da3d377b4209a5:0
- 75938416dcf9dfdb4700166d546e13cb2979351cf8986495d4da3d377b4209a5:1
value 11900000
address 33vwRJhzmqaLa1ErG62cCriCudLfbUwzDw
value 383400000
address 1AnKuYAvo4qiLgz3SEPwrfTggQyAu34ihA